Position Overview
At Brunswick Fort Wayne Operations, as an Assembler, you will assemble the finest pontoons and sub-assemblies in a fast-paced shop setting, working at the bench, on the boat, or on the shop floor. Your work supports brands such as Harris Boats, Lund, Crestliner, and Cypress Cay pontoons.
Essential Functions- Work safely at all times and report hazards to your supervisor immediately.
- Understand and follow Standard Operating Procedures, Work Instructions, and Engineering Prints.
- Visually inspect and audit units for quality and discuss issues with lead or supervisor to resolve problems.
- Use electric and pneumatic hand tools.
- Seek positive solutions to issues and problems.
- Complete work within takt time.
- Keep the work area clean and organized.
- Maintain a high standard of conduct and comply with company policies and procedures.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
- Wear required personal protective equipment: safety glasses, hearing protection, gloves, sleeves, etc.
- Flexible to work extended hours to support business requirements.
- Experience using basic hand and small power tools (drill, saws, sanders, measuring tape, level, etc.).
- Able to read a blueprint.
- Previous manufacturing and/or machinery experience preferred.
- Communicate effectively and work in a team environment.
- Basic computer skills.

Working ConditionsEmployees frequently stand and lift heavy objects weighing 50-100 pounds, walk, push/pull, reach, and climb stairs. Tasks include squatting, kneeling, and fine hand movements such as tightening screws and securing pins. Specific vision requirements include close vision, peripheral vision, and the ability to adjust vision as needed.
